Goring & Streatley offers a range of facilities designed to make your trip smoother. Ticketing is straightforward with both an accessible ticket office operating from Monday to Saturday and user-friendly ticket machines on hand for out-of-hours access. If you’ve purchased your tickets online, you can collect them conveniently at the ticket machine.
The station features step-free access throughout, ensuring ease of movement for everyone. Whether you're on foot or require assistance, the lifts and footbridge make platform access a breeze. While you wait for your train, you can relax in the waiting rooms located on platforms 3 and 4, available for use during ticket office hours.
Safety is paramount with CCTV monitoring and an Induction loop installed, adding to your security and comfort. For cyclists, there's bicycle storage available with cycle stands and a cycle pods pump and repair kit nearby for those last-minute fixes. Although there are no dedicated dining or shopping options at the station, the availability of free Wi-Fi keeps you connected.
When travelling from Goring & Streatley Station, you have access to a variety of transport links. For bus connections, a Rail Replacement Service is located right at the station entrance, and detailed journey planning information can be printed from here. If you're headed to the airport, connectivity is a breeze—change at Reading for services to Heathrow or Gatwick.
While taxis aren’t directly available at the station, accessible parking options are abundant, with dedicated spaces for blue badge holders. The car park, operated by APCOA Parking (UK) Limited, offers ample space and is open 24 hours throughout the week. The parking rates are reasonable, with daily and monthly options available.

Tenby station is a modest yet efficient hub for travelers. Though it lacks a ticket office, the presence of ticket machines ensures that purchasing and collecting your tickets is a breeze. These machines are well-equipped to accommodate major debit and credit card payments, making your travel preparations seamless. Although induction loops are available to aid communication, you won’t find wa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shment facilities on the premises.
When it comes to onward travel, Tenby station has you covered. While there are no direct cycle hire facilities, you can rely on convenient connections like buses and other local transport links. For any rail disruptions, a handy rail replacement bus service is stationed right at the entrance, minimizing inconvenience.
Tenby station is designed to accommodate a variety of needs. With step-free access to several areas and a platform ramp available, those with mobility challenges will find it easier to navigate through the station. If assistance is needed, passengers can call ahead to the helpline or use the Passenger Assist service for planning and support. Whilst staff help isn't readily available on site, calling ahead ensures you have all the assistance you might need.
